Está en la página 1de 4

ARDUINO - GENUINO / TUTORIALES ARDUINO, APRENDER CON SENCILLOS EJEMPLOS

Arduino
EXPLICADOS PASO A PASO
Arduino Uno
Arduino Mega
BOLETÍN
Arduino Nano

3 pasos para conectar un ESP8266 a tu


Proyectos Arduino
Programar con Arduino
Suscribite a nuestro Boletín
Desuscribirse
Tipos de Arduino

WiFi para proyectos de IoT


Dirección de Correo:
Los 11 mejores accesorios para Arduino
Los Mejores Kits de Inicio de Arduino Your email address

Arduino IDE
POR REDACCIÓN · PUBLICADA · ACTUALIZADO
Domótica y Arduino
10 proyectos Arduino
Facebook®
koobeca Enviar

Cómo aprender robótica con Arduino


Raspberry Pi 4

Tu configuración
obecaF
Raspberry Pi, breve guía, modelos y características
5 maneras de escritorio remoto en Raspberry Pi (Windows/Linux/Mac)
LO MÁS VENDIDO

de seguridad
Raspberry Pi Pico, análisis e introducción
Las mejores alternativas a la Raspberry Pi
Educación
La configuración de privacidad permite
Programación para niños ¿Por qué debemos enseñar a los niños a programar?
compartir momentos en Facebook. Abre
Scratch, un lenguaje fácil de Programación para los niños
Facebook.
Robótica para niños, los mejores robots para iniciar a los peques en la robótica
Robótica
Visitar sitio
¿Cómo Programar un Robot? Lenguajes para Programar Robots ELEGOO UNO R3 Tarjeta Placa con Cable
USB y Microcontrolador...
Robótica Educativa

Cómo conectar un ESP8266 a tu WiFi


Robots Industriales
Robots colaborativos
Ver Precio
Aprender robótica con ROS
Tabla de Contenidos
Automatización industrial
Electrónica
NodeMCU REBAJAS

ESP8266 Controla tu seguridad


La configuración de privacidad permite compartir momentos en protegido por reCAPTCHA
Mosfet Facebook. Abre Facebook.
-
LM317
Uno de los mayores pasos después de aprender a programar
Facebook® Visitar Sitiodispositivos y sensores con
Privacidad - Condiciones

Dht11
Arduino es hacer que su dispositivo «esté habilitado para Internet».
Protoboard
MQTT
De esta manera, si quieres crear un prototipo personalizado con capacidades de red,
ESP32 vs ESP8266 ¿Cuales son las diferencias entre ambos módulos?
puedes recoger y publicar datos de la nube, de tu casa y prácticamente de cualquier lugar.
Impresión 3D ELEGOO Conjunto Medio de Iniciación
La conectividad
Filamentos WiFi en
de impresión también
3D es importante si quieres añadir control por voz, como Siri, a Compatible con Arduino IDE...

Losunmejores
dispositivo Arduino.
filamentos para impresoras 3D
Impresión 3D y Robótica
LasEnMejores
este artículo, te mostraremos
impresoras 3D los pasos para conectar un controlador ESP8266 a WiFi Ver Precio
para que
Filamento puedas añadir conectividad a Internet a tus proyectos personalizados.
PVA
Impresión 3D, guía para aprender y empezar

Conecta el ESP8266 a Internet


Materiales de impresión en 3D
Cómo ganar dinero con una impresora 3D
REBAJAS

Placas de circuito impreso en 3D y las impresoras 3D de PCB


Los 10 mejores escáneres 3D
10Este
consejos paraestá
tutorial impresión conaresina
dirigido con impresoras
estudiantes de nivel3D SLA
intermedio ya que no vamos a cubrir los
Filamento ABS
fundamentos de Arduino en este tutorial. Es importante que tengas una base en
Filamento PLA Raspberry Pi Spain RAS-4-4G - Placa
electrónica, programación y Arduino.
Anycubic i3 MEGA Impresora 3d, lo mejor para imprimir en casa Base Pi 4 Modelo B / 4 GB...
Ender 5: ¿comprar o no? ¡Descúbrelo aquí!
Las 5 impresoras 3D más rápidas 2021 de todos los precios
Las 5 mejores
Sin embargo,impresoras
si ya has3D por debajo un
construido de 300 €
proyecto utilizando el ESP8266 y no has podido
Ver Precio
Top Las Mejores impresoras 3D de 2021 para todos los precios
conectarlo «en línea» para la monitorización o el acceso a la nube, entonces este tutorial
te guiará a través de ese proceso.
REBAJAS

Hardware que necesitarás


Necesitarás un equipo básico para este proyecto. Recomendamos usar el Wemos D1 Mini
o NodeMCU como su chip habilitado para WiFi.
Raspberry Pi Spain RAS-4-4G - Placa
Base Pi 4 Modelo B / 4 GB...
El kit y los sensores de Arduino son opcionales. No entraremos en detalles sobre cómo
cablear un circuito o publicar y recoger datos de Internet en este artículo. Ver Precio

ESP8266
Router
BUSCAR
El propósito de este tutorial es mostrarte los tres pasos para coger un controlador de
 Buscar … Buscar
Arduino y conectarlo a tu red doméstica (y WWW) para que puedas usarlo como un
dispositivo de Internet de las Cosas.

En este tutorial no vamos a cubrir cómo añadir el ESP8266 al Boards Manager o a la ULTIMAS ENTRADAS

configuración básica. Es importante que tengas conocimientos de programar un ESP8266  Google Colab: Todo lo que necesitas saber
(NodeMCU o Wemos D1 Mini). Vamos allá. para utilizarlo eficientemente
REBAJAS
 Mblock: Qué es y para qué sirve en la
ELEGOO Conjunto Medio de Iniciación Compatible con Arduino IDE... programación de robots
La manera mas económica de iniciarse en la programaciónpara principiantes.; El modulo
incluye conector (no será necesario que lo suelde).
 Arduino Uno vs Arduino Micro, ¿Cual
elegir?

REBAJAS
 Arduino Uno vs Arduino MEGA ¿Cual

AZDelivery ESP32 ESP-WROOM-32 NodeMCU Modulo WiFi + Bluetooth Dev... necesitas para tu proyecto?

 OpenAI: Todo lo que debes saber sobre


esta organización

Paso 1. Configurar el IDE de Arduino para ESP8266

Primero, usa el administrador de Arduino para configurar el ESP8266. Más abajo


encontrarás instrucciones más detalladas:

Guía para empezar con el ESP8266


ESP8266 con Arduino Docs (GitHub)

Una vez que tengas la placa configurada, incluye el encabezado ESP8266WiFi.

#include <ESP8266WiFi.h>

A continuación, crea dos variables globales para almacenar el SSID y la contraseña de tu


red. Este es el nombre y la contraseña de tu red WiFi, respectivamente.

/*ADD YOUR PASSWORD BELOW*/


const char *ssid = SECRET_SSID;
const char *password = SECRET_PASS;
Por ejemplo, si quisiera conectarme a la red, MiWIFI y la contraseña es descubrearduino,
entonces escribirías las siguientes líneas:

/*ADD YOUR PASSWORD BELOW*/


const char *ssid = MiWIFI;
const char *password = descubrearduino;

Entonces, inicializa un WiFiCliente llamado cliente.

WiFiClient client;

Ahora que tenemos nuestras opciones básicas configuradas, podemos escribir un


método que conecte el controlador a la red WiFi que definimos usando el SSID y la
contraseña de arriba.

Paso 2. Conectar el ESP8266 a tu red WiFi


(SSID)
El siguiente paso es crear un método connectToWiFi(). Podemos usar el Monitor de Serie
para imprimir mensajes mientras intentamos conectarnos a nuestra red WiFi.

/*
* Connect your controller to WiFi
*/
void connectToWiFi() {
//Connect to WiFi Network
Serial.println();
Serial.println();
Serial.print("Connecting to WiFi");
Serial.println("...");
WiFi.begin(ssid, password);
int retries = 0;
while ((WiFi.status() != WL_CONNECTED) && (retries < 15)) {
retries++;
delay(500);
Serial.print(".");
}
if (retries > 14) {
Serial.println(F("WiFi connection FAILED"));
}
if (WiFi.status() == WL_CONNECTED) {
Serial.println(F("WiFi connected!"));
Serial.println("IP address: ");
Serial.println(WiFi.localIP());
}
Serial.println(F("Setup ready"));
}

Este código intentará conectarse a la red 15 veces. Si no puede conectarse, entonces


fallará e imprimirá un mensaje de fallo en el Monitor de Serie.

De lo contrario, verás que el controlador está conectado.

Después de escribir el método, no olvides llamarlo dentro de tu rutina setup(). Sólo


queremos ejecutar el método connectToWiFi() una sola vez.
/*
* call connectToWifi() in setup()
*/
void setup(){
//...other setup code here...
connectToWiFi();
}

¡Y eso es todo! Una vez que tengas este código añadido a tu sketch, puedes probarlo.

Última actualización el 2023-05-17 / Enlaces de afiliados / Imágenes de la API para Afiliados

Arduino es una marca registrada por la compañía


Arduino.cc. Raspberry Pi es una marca registrada
de The Rasbperry Pi Fundation

Este sitio es no tiene nada que ver con las


anteriores marcas, solo pretendemos difundir el
Hardware Libre. Para poder funcionar
Descubrearduino.com participa en el Programa de
Asociados de Amazon Services LLC, un programa
de publicidad de afiliados diseñado para
proporcionar un medio para que los sitios ganen
tarifas de publicidad mediante la publicidad y los
enlaces a Amazon.com. Este sitio también
participa en otros programas de afiliados y es
compensado por referir tráfico y negocios a estas
compañías.

Contacta con nosotros


Política de privacidad


Descubrearduino.com Noticias de Hardware libre desde 2014
Web diseñada y optimizada por TuEquipoSeo Para Descubrearduino.com

También podría gustarte